CROSSING SMASH
WOMAN VICTIM (By Telerrspn.—Press Auoelttlon) ASHBURTON, Monday A crossing smash in the borough this morning resulted in the death of Mrs Esme Preddy, whose husband is on active service overseas. Her mother, Mrs Ingram, was seriously injured and sent to hospital. A rake of trucks obscured the view, the engine of a goods train striking the car square on and carrying it a long distance.
